Sabotage by Neal Bascomb

The Mission to Destroy Hitler's Atomic Bomb

The book delves into the gripping true story of a daring World War II mission to thwart Nazi Germany's nuclear ambitions. It follows a group of courageous Norwegian resistance fighters who undertake a perilous operation to sabotage the heavy water production facility at Vemork, a critical component in the Nazis' atomic bomb development. Through meticulous planning and sheer bravery, these men navigate treacherous terrain and evade enemy forces to strike a significant blow against the Nazi war machine, altering the course of the war and showcasing the power of determination and heroism in the face of overwhelming odds.
